3. The Mirroring of Selvam (Nassar) The film’s intellectual core lies in the parallel drawn between Adhi and the terrorist leader, Selvam. Nassar’s performance is revolutionary for Indian cinema: Selvam is not a caricature of evil but a disciplined, articulate, and deeply aggrieved revolutionary. The film follows two honest and elite police officers, Adhi Narayanan (Kamal Haasan) and Abbas (Arjun Sarja), who launch a covert mission titled "Operation Dhanush" to dismantle a dangerous terrorist network led by the cold and calculating Badri (Nassar).
